What are the main differences between a convection oven and an air fryer, and which one is more suitable for cooking various types of food?

The main difference between a convection oven and an air fryer is the way they cook food. Convection ovens use a fan to circulate hot air, while air fryers use a fan to circulate superheated air.

Convection ovens are better for cooking larger quantities of food and can accommodate a wider variety of dishes, including baking and roasting. Air fryers are more suitable for cooking smaller portions of food and are particularly good for making crispy, fried-like dishes with less oil.

Ultimately, the choice between a convection oven and an air fryer depends on your cooking needs and preferences. If you often cook larger meals and a variety of dishes, a convection oven may be more suitable. If you prefer quick, crispy results with less oil, an air fryer could be a better option.
